Finding Your Perfect Participants: A Guide to Recruitment Strategies for UX Research
Conducting successful user experience (UX) research hinges on assembling a representative pool of participants. These individuals provide invaluable feedback that shape designs. Effectively selecting the right people can be challenging, but with a well-defined strategy, you can boost your research results.
- Firstly clearly defining your ideal participant profile. What are their demographics? What are their motivations? A detailed sketch will direct your recruitment methods
- Then consider various sources to connect with potential participants. This could include online communities, social media sites, professional associations, or even word-of-mouth
- Moreover, remember to incentivize participants for their time and contributions. This shows value for their involvement and can boost response rates.

Conducting Effective User Interviews: Best Practices and Techniques
User interviews are crucial for gaining insights into user needs and behaviors. In order to conduct effective user interviews, follow these best practices and techniques: First, meticulously design your interview questions to guarantee that they are clear. Next, create a welcoming environment for your users. Pay attention actively to their responses and inquire follow-up questions to uncover deeper understanding.
Furthermore, be objective and avoid biasing your users' responses. Finally, transcribe the interviews precisely to enable future analysis and actionable insights.
By applying these best practices, you can perform user interviews that provide significant intelligence to improve your product or offering.
